About West Fargo Public Schools
West Fargo Public Schools (WFPS) is a dynamic and rapidly expanding educational institution located in West Fargo, North Dakota. Serving a diverse student body of over 13,000 learners, WFPS stands as the second-largest school district in the state.
The district encompasses a wide array of facilities designed to cater to the varied educational needs of its students. This includes one early childhood center, fifteen elementary schools, three middle schools, three comprehensive high schools, and an alternative high school.
WFPS also boasts state-of-the-art amenities such as the Hulbert Aquatic Center and the West Fargo Sports Arena, enhancing both academic and extracurricular experiences.
Infrastructure and Growth
In response to rapid growth, WFPS has undertaken significant infrastructure projects like the construction of Meadowlark Elementary School to accommodate more students.
The district anticipates an enrollment of approximately 13,407 students, reflecting a 1.6% increase over the previous year.
Commitment to Diversity and Inclusion
WFPS serves a community that speaks over 57 languages, highlighting its dedication to diversity and inclusion.
Special education programs and services are available to students aged 3 through 21, ensuring all learners receive the support needed to succeed.
